After seeing a beautiful lake in an old photograph, Russian wakeboarder Nikita Martyanov went on an epic journey to find the body of water to set up the ultimate eco-freindly park and, thus, a dream riding locale. Martyanov ultimately found the spot, which happened to be Kazakhstan’s Lake Kayindy – a lake created in 1911 thanks to an enormous limestone landslide triggered by that year’s Kebin earthquake and a spot known for the skinny tree trunks that rise out of the depths of the water.
